Real Bride Style: Rose & Diego’s Manly Wedding- Part 1

Rose & Diago were married on a sunny November day in Manly on Sydney’s Northern Beaches.

A day of romance, elegance and tradition, the couple exchanged vows under a custom-created rose arbour that overflowed with fresh blooms, breezy white fabric and vintage props. Trust me- it will have you hitting save for your inspiration file.

Rose’s Essence of Australia gown from Savvy Brides was perfectly complemented by the dusty pink maids gowns from Wish and the ruffly flowergirl frock from Seed.

Bouquets from La Vie En Rose featuring pretty rosebuds, David Austin roses and Dusty Miller, added to Rose’s romantic vision.

The Ceremony

The stunning ceremonial arch, created by Miles Clemente was romantic with an abundance of colourful blooms.
